The Friends of the Cameo (FOC) and Napa Valley Film Festival (NVFF) invite you to join us for the big screen premiere of short films created by Napa and Sonoma Valley high school students.
The students attended two film camps in June: the FOC documentary camp and/or the NVFF narrative film camp. These camps provided immersive workshops for young filmmakers at Pacific Union College, where working in teams, kids could take on the role of director, producer, director of photography or editor and collaborate with their peers on a film.
The Documentary Film Camp is a student-centered program funded by Friends of the Cameo and created by the Cameo Cinema. Admission is FREE. NO TICKET NEEDED!
